             Summary: Cast transformation fails if record schema contains 
timestamp field

I have the following simple type cast transformation:
```
name=postgresql-source-simple
connector.class=io.confluent.connect.jdbc.JdbcSourceConnector
tasks.max=1

connection.url=jdbc:postgresql://localhost:5432/testdb?user=postgres&password=mysecretpassword
query=SELECT 1::INT as a, '2017-09-14 10:23:54'::TIMESTAMP as b

transforms=Cast
transforms.Cast.type=org.apache.kafka.connect.transforms.Cast$Value
transforms.Cast.spec=a:boolean

mode=bulk
topic.prefix=clients
```
Which fails with the following exception in runtime:
```
[2017-09-14 16:51:01,885] ERROR Task postgresql-source-simple-0 threw an 
uncaught and unrecoverable exception 
(org.apache.kafka.connect.runtime.WorkerTask:148)
org.apache.kafka.connect.errors.DataException: Invalid Java object for schema 
type INT64: class java.sql.Timestamp for field: "null"

If I remove the  transforms.* part of the connector it will work correctly. 
Actually, it doesn't really matter which types I use in the transformation for 
field 'a', just the existence of a timestamp field brings the exception.
